WebApr 13, 2024 · Encountering A Rattlesnake: Stay calm and be at least 10 feet away from the snake. If encountered on a trail, get off the trail and go around. Leave the snake alone. Don’t try to kill it or throw anything at it. It may move toward you while trying to get away. WebAug 1, 2024 · That's because sound is a pressure wave that relies on moving molecules around to get where it's going, and it can get there faster or slower depending on what those molecules are like. It travels faster in water than in air, for instance, and travels faster in wood than in water. When it comes to air, humidity and temperature both play a role ... WebJun 23, 2015 · Last year’s summer employment rate for 16- to 17-year-olds was 20%, less than half its level as recently as 2000. For 18- and 19-year-olds, the summer employment rate last year was 43.6%, still well below the 62.6% average rate in the summer of 2000.
